Understanding Altitude Training
Altitude Training Science

Altitude training, also known as hypoxic training, is training at high altitude where the air has lower oxygen content. Adapting to lower oxygen levels can improve endurance and performance. Lower oxygen drives the metabolism harder and therefore burns more calories even at rest.

Frequently Asked Questions
Q1. What are the main components of the IHHT system? The system includes a host device, a hose, an oxygen mask, and an oximeter.
Q2. How does intermittent hypoxic-hyperoxia treatment work? Users wear a mask and inhale hypoxic air with intervals of hyperoxia air. It is a relaxing procedure that takes about 30-50 minutes per session.
Q3. How many sessions are recommended? Sessions usually last 30-50 minutes and are recommended 2-3 times per week to allow the body to adapt and recover.
Q4. What does the treatment feel like? Generally, you may feel tired after the first few sessions, but energy levels increase over time, leading to easier breathing and improved recovery.
